Frequently Asked Questions about Edgehill

What type of rentals are currently available in Edgehill?

There are currently 47 Apartments for Rent in Edgehill, DE with pricing that ranges from $1,200 to $2,695. There are also 17 Single Family Homes for rent, Condos, and Townhome rentals currently available in Edgehill ranging from $1,500 to $3,200.

What is the current price range for Rental Homes in Edgehill?

Today's rental pricing for Homes for Rent, Condos and Townhomes in Edgehill ranges from $1,500 to $3,200 with an average monthly rent of $2,324.
